Pete Buttigieg is a former mayor of South Bend, Indiana, and a candidate for the 2020 Democratic presidential nomination. He has been vocal about his stance on abortion, and his beliefs have drawn both praise and criticism from supporters and opponents alike.

Buttigieg's stance on abortion

Buttigieg'S Stance On Abortion

Buttigieg is pro-choice, meaning he supports a woman's right to choose whether or not to have an abortion. He has criticized recent efforts by states to restrict access to abortion, calling them "highly intrusive and oppressive."

Buttigieg has also stated that he believes the decision to have an abortion is a personal one that should be made by a woman in consultation with her doctor, and that the government should not interfere in such decisions.

The Controversy

Buttigieg's stance on abortion has drawn both praise and criticism. Supporters of abortion rights have praised his position as a strong defense of women's reproductive freedom, while opponents of abortion have criticized him for what they see as his extreme stance on the issue.

Some opponents of abortion have also criticized Buttigieg for his support of late-term abortions, which are abortions performed after 20 weeks of pregnancy. Buttigieg has defended his position, arguing that such abortions are rare and should be allowed in cases where the mother's health is at risk or the fetus is not viable.

Buttigieg'S Plan To Protect Abortion Rights

Buttigieg has outlined a plan to protect abortion rights if he is elected president. The plan includes measures to codify Roe v. Wade, the 1973 Supreme Court decision that legalized abortion nationwide, into law; to repeal the Hyde Amendment, which prohibits federal funding for abortions except in cases of rape, incest, or life-threatening situations; and to restore funding for organizations like Planned Parenthood that provide reproductive healthcare services.

Buttigieg has also promised to appoint judges who support reproductive rights, and to work to pass federal legislation that protects women's access to abortion.
